   >>> Experts agreed that the president, as commander in chief, is   
   >>> ultimately responsible for classification and declassification. When   
   >>> people lower in the chain of command handle classification and   
   >>> declassification duties — which is usually how it’s done — it’s   
   >>> because they have been delegated to do so by the president directly,   
   >>> or by an appointee chosen by the president.   
   >>>   
   >>> The majority ruling in the 1988 Supreme Court case Department of Navy   
   >>> vs. Egan — which addressed the legal recourse of a Navy employee who   
   >>> had been denied a security clearance — addresses this line of   
   >>> authority.   
   >>>   
   >>> "The President, after all, is the ‘Commander in Chief of the Army and   
   >>> Navy of the United States’" according to Article II of the   
   >>> Constitution, the court’s majority wrote. "His authority to classify   
   >>> and control access to information bearing on national security ...   
   >>> flows primarily from this constitutional investment of power in the   
   >>> President, and exists quite apart from any explicit congressional   
   >>> grant."
